Exclusions for 2017 MIPS First year as a Part B Provider Bill through Facility or Hospital $30,000 or less in allowable charges OR less than 100 unique patients Submit Something o 1 Quality Measure or o 1 Improvement Activity or o c) Base ACI information Submit Full year or 90 days Use the exclusion or decide to practice submitting Pick Your Pace Results of Choice Choices Bring Results Some Medicare Advantage Plans can be an Advanced APM or a Kaiser-like model. Carefully review your contracts.
